  15. +1 for kerosene to clean with. Suzuki recommends it in the manual. I used Maxima chain wax for a couple years in the dirt. I've switched to Dupont Multi-use teflon: http://www.lowes.com/pd_213197-39963-D00110101_?PL=1&productId=1059839 Works great. Spray it on while the chains warm after a ride or after a fill-up.
